Someone is You, A Poetry Collection by Lupita Almaraz. "Lupita Almaraz is a poet whose words are forged in the fires of adversity and resilience. Born, Guadalupe Almaraz, above a Piggly Wiggly store in the small town of Hebbronville, Texas, she defied the odds to become the first in her family to earn a Doctor of Jurisprudence and to practice law.
A woman of fierce independence and formidable intellect, she has worn many titles: mother, attorney, survivor, writer, but none more defining than a woman who rises. She has been writing since she was a young girl; her words have long been her refuge, her resistance, and her way of making meaning out of life's harshest blows.
Her life has been marked by both triumph and unimaginable grief. She has survived the pain of profound loss, including the death of her beloved daughter, Nikki Claudette, and the heartbreak of betrayal after decades of marriage. And yet, she persevered, with grit shaped by hardship, and a heart softened by reflection.
Now returned to her roots in Hebbronville, Lupita serves as an Assistant County Attorney and has lovingly restored her casita into a haven of peace. It is from this place of solitude and renewal that her poetry emerges.
Someone is You is her second collection of poems, a tribute to the layered truth of womanhood, heartbreak, survival, and the sacred act of writing oneself whole. She pens poetry not just to remember, but to reclaim. She writes because someone is you. As her daughter, I struggled to write this because how do you sum up someone who contains multitudes? But what I know is this: my mother writes the truth, even when it hurts, and in doing so, she gives the rest of us permission to heal." Jinnelle V. Powell, PhD
